The amount of compensation that is awarded to victims of cerebral palsy can differ from state to state, and is often determined by whether the victim was seeking non-economic damages or damages. Economic damages may include medical expenses, treatment, therapy education, cerebral palsy lawyers as well as loss of income. Non-economic damages are difficult to quantify and can include emotional trauma or pain and suffering as well as a decline in the quality of life.
